I don't hate eating, but I often find it boring, like a chore I have to do to stay alive.

It can be work for me, I have food allergies, stenosis of the throat and eosinophilic esophagitis. That means my throat narrows and it's ridged inside instead of smooth. I have to chew food very very thoroughly before swallowing, or it gets stuck. Sometimes while I eat my throat swells a little inside so swallowing becomes harder.

With some foods, buy the time I've chewed it enough to safely swallow it, it's lost all flavor and if there's any pleasure to eating it's in the flavors.

As to the social aspects of eating: no thank you. I find it awkward, I always feel like I eat gracelessly and noisily and am disturbing to watch. I can't carry on conversation while I eat, due to the above problem. Eating a meal takes a long time already, and if I'm expected to talk with my mouth empty between bites it takes a ridiculously long time. I don't like watching other people eat, and I really don't like others sitting around watching me eat long after they're done.

I definitely prefer to eat alone, and there are times when I would prefer not to have to eat at all.
